I have a spare 1734-AENT adapter laying around and was wondering if it would be possible to make a connection without a processor, specifically with Node-Red. I installed the package, but I'm getting hung up on tag name. Can you direct address this as an IO adapter?
 
Point I/O modules exchange data via class 1 implicit connection. These types of connections take place on a repeating specific time interval (RPI). It's data isn't exchanged by "tag name". It is most likely that your node red module makes class 3 explicit connections.
 
When node-red makes the request, in wireshark, you'll probably see a successful register session, then an attempt at the forward open, but the Point I/O module probably replies with something like "service not supported", or some kind of CIP error.

I'm just taking a guess at this, I've never used this node red module.
